3. Man and 119 others offer to serve sentence for ‘blasphemy’ boy.

The director of the Auschwitz Memorial in Poland has offered to serve part of the 10-year jail sentence given to a 13-year-old Nigerian boy for blasphemy.

Dr Piotr Cywinski said he and another 119 volunteers from all over the world would each serve a month in prison.

He personally asked Nigerian President Muhammadu Buhari to pardon the boy.

The boy was convicted by an Islamic court of making uncomplimentary remarks about God during an argument with a friend in Kano state in August.

The boy’s lawyer later appealed against the sentence, saying it violated children’s rights and Nigeria’s constitution. Although  no date had been set for the appeal to be heard in court.

6. Electricity, Petrol Hike: Aviation Unions To Embark On Nationwide Strike

Four aviation unions have backed the planned nationwide strike called by the Nigeria Labour Congress (NLC) and the Trade Union Congress (TUC). The unions have asked its members to withdraw services from all aerodromes indefinitely to protest the increase in electricity tariff and petro price.

12. APC Suspends Governor Fayemi

Governor of Ekiti State, Kayode Fayemi, has been suspended by the State Executive Committee of the All Progressives Congress APC.

A statement issued on Friday by the party said, the governor was suspended due to his numerous anti-party activities, especially his role in Saturday’s Governorship Election in Edo State, which is contrary to the provisions of Article 21 (A) (ii) of the APC constitution.

The governor was also said to have hosted Mr Femi Fani-Kayode, a People’s Democratic Party PDP stalwart, five days before the Edo Election in Ado-Ekiti and planned a coup against the Edo APC.
